Loft Insulation Installation in Austin, TX
Loft insulation installation involves adding insulating materials to the space between the ceiling of the top floor and the roof of a property. This service is suitable for a variety of projects, including upgrading existing insulation, insulating new builds, or improving the energy efficiency of homes with uninsulated or poorly insulated lofts. Property owners often seek this service to reduce heat loss, lower energy bills, and create a more comfortable living environment during colder months.
Before requesting loft insulation installation, homeowners typically want to understand the different types of insulation materials available, such as fiberglass, mineral wool, or spray foam, and how they can impact the property's thermal performance. It’s also common to inquire about the suitability of their loft space, potential access requirements, and any necessary preparations to ensure a smooth installation process. Proper assessment helps ensure the chosen insulation method aligns with the property's structure and the homeowner’s goals.

Loft Insulation Installation Questions
What is loft insulation? Loft insulation involves adding material to the attic space to reduce heat loss and improve energy efficiency in a home.
Why should homeowners consider loft insulation? It helps maintain consistent indoor temperatures and can lower heating costs by preventing heat from escaping through the roof.
What types of insulation are commonly used in lofts? Common options include fiberglass batts, mineral wool, and spray foam, each suited for different attic configurations.
Is loft insulation suitable for all types of properties? Yes, it can be installed in various homes, including older and newer buildings, to enhance comfort and energy savings.
